Planning a luxurious South Asian fusion wedding for 400 guests in Los Angeles requires meticulous attention to detail and a well-structured budget. With a total budget between $360,000 and $720,000, you can expect to allocate funds effectively across various categories such as venue, food, and décor.
For your venue, the InterContinental Los Angeles Downtown is an excellent choice. This venue offers stunning views and ample space for large celebrations, making it ideal for a 1.5-day wedding event. The location facilitates easy access for guests, but it also requires careful planning due to Los Angeles's notorious traffic and smog.
Los Angeles is known for its heavy traffic, especially during peak hours. When planning your wedding, consider scheduling events to avoid rush hour. Smog can also affect outdoor ceremonies; thus, it's advisable to have an indoor backup plan. Providing transportation for guests from hotels to the venue can enhance comfort and ensure timely arrivals.
When it comes to catering, a diverse menu that reflects South Asian flavors while incorporating fusion elements can delight your guests. With a budget of $108,000 to $216,000, you can offer a variety of dishes, including traditional Indian cuisine, contemporary fusion dishes, and a selection of desserts that cater to all dietary preferences.
Décor plays a significant role in setting the mood for your wedding. With a budget of $64,800 to $129,600, you can invest in high-quality floral arrangements, elegant lighting, and thematic elements that reflect your unique style. Consider incorporating traditional South Asian motifs with modern aesthetics to create a visually stunning environment.
